I don't think the idea is to get a last title for Kobe and even Kobe seems to be on board with that given some of his comments. However, the idea is also not to just build through the draft and wait for guys to develop either.

From the little that the Lakers have said (and I'm glad they're back to saying little about their plans) it looks like they want younger top FA's who still have a good 5+ years in them. Guys like Dragic, Rondo, Gasol (Marc, not Pau), Love, etc. These are 27-30 year old guys who still have several good years left.

A mix of younger top FA's and another good draft pick or 2 to go with Randle and Clarkson could put them back into contention. Probably not enough to get Kobe one last ring, but enough to make a solid post season run.

Rondo can't play anymore. This current Rondo is nowhere close to '08-'10 Rondo. Dude's game has regressed and his attitude seemingly gets worse. Have you seen his FT%? Outside shot? I just don't get the desire for Rondo. He's clearly on the downside of career which has been overrated to begin with.

I'm not saying build solely through the draft and then develop the youth. Free agency success is vitally important. However, there are much better options to spend the cap room on for the long term future of the team than Rondo. Blowing $10-12 mil per year on him eliminates signing a max free agent. That money is better spent trying to get a Butler or a Harris or a Leonard. Monroe maybe. Certainly inquire about Gasol, but signing him doesn't look at all realistic.

What do you do with Kobe? You start him as always. I think he understands the position that the Lakers are currently in. He understands the transition going on. I think he somewhat embraces it and is enjoying mentoring the youth. I never said anything about tanking next season. Far from it. It's about adding the right pieces though. Not signing Rondo isn't going to push Kobe over an angry edge.
